Get Prepared

Prior to installing a metal roof on your home, you’ll need to prepare the existing roof surface– whatever it may currently look like.

Typically, this involves removing any old roofing materials, repairing any damaged areas, and installing a moisture barrier to prevent any leaks from rain or condensation.

Install flashing

If you’re not familiar with flashing, it’s just a term for a thin sheet of metal that’s used to keep water directed away from critical areas of a roof. These areas might include where a flat spot on the roof meets a vertical surface, like a wall. 

It’s also used to surround any other features on the roof, like skylights or chimneys.

Flashing is incredibly important because it adds an extra layer of protection against moisture seepage, keeping your house dry and insulated from the elements.

Bring On The Panels

As soon as the flashing is in place, the metal roofing panels can be installed.

These panels are typically fastened to the roof deck using screws or clips. It’s important to ensure that these panels are properly aligned, locked together, or overlapped to prevent water from seeping into your home or business.

Just like every step of the process, this is best handled by a metal roofing professional who’s had plenty of experience with installation. They’ll know how to install the panels and create a tight seal on the roof, preventing any water from entering the home.

Once the panels are in place, the roofing professional can install the trim and other accessories, like gable trim.
